The film premiered in Hollywood on April 4, 2005, and was released nationwide in the United States on April 8, 2005, by Paramount Pictures. While it did not achieve blockbuster status, it was not a total financial disaster. It went on to gross over $119 million worldwide. However, given its massive budget and marketing costs, the film is widely considered a box office disappointment, and plans for a planned franchise based on Cussler's popular Dirk Pitt book series were quietly shelved.

The 2005 film "Sahara" directed by Breck Eisner, is an action-adventure movie based on the novel of the same name by Clive Cussler. The movie stars Matthew McConaughey as Dirk Pitt, a treasure hunter, and Steve Zahn as Jack O'Rourke, a friend and colleague. The film takes the audience on a thrilling journey across the Sahara Desert in search of a legendary treasure.
